Description

Very high quality set of Edwardian English antique cased solid sterling silver grape shears. They are hallmarked for London 1906 with the makers mark being difficult William Hutton. They have been beautifully made and are in superb condition being free from dings splits distortions and repairs. They measure approx. 6.75 inches (16.5cm) long by 2 inches wide at the handles and weigh 93 grams excluding the case. Superbly made very high quality examples.

Grape shears emerged as specialized dining utensils during the nineteenth century, gaining widespread popularity in Victorian and Edwardian formal table settings. They were designed to neatly snip individual portions of grapes from a larger cluster without damaging the remaining fruit or crushing the skin.

High-end grape shears were primarily forged from sterling silver or fine silver plate. The accompanying presentation cases were typically constructed from wood wrapped in leather or faux leather, lined internally with silk, velvet, or satin to protect the polished metal surface from scratches.

Authentic British sterling silver pieces bear official assay office hallmarks, including the lion passant mark for sterling purity, a specific town mark, a makers mark, and a date letter corresponding to the exact year of manufacture.

Cased silver dining accessories are frequently displayed open inside glazed dining room cabinets, on sideboard surfaces, or arranged alongside formal tableware on a dressed dining table as historic accent pieces.

Sterling silver should be maintained using a soft, non-abrasive cotton cloth and specialised silver polish to remove natural oxidisation. Pieces are best stored in original velvet-lined cases or anti-tarnish cloth bags in low-humidity environments.
